Library
-------
++- Issue #11564: Avoid crashes when trying to pickle huge objects or containers
++ (more than 2**31 items). Instead, in most cases, an OverflowError is raised.
++
+- Issue #12287: Fix a stack corruption in ossaudiodev module when the FD is
+ greater than FD_SETSIZE.
+
+- Issue #12839: Fix crash in zlib module due to version mismatch.
+ Fix by Richard M. Tew.
+
+- Issue #9923: The mailcap module now correctly uses the platform path
+ separator for the MAILCAP environment variable on non-POSIX platforms.
+
+- Issue #12835: Follow up to #6560 that unconditionally prevents use of the
+ unencrypted sendmsg/recvmsg APIs on SSL wrapped sockets. Patch by David
+ Watson.
+
+- Issue #12803: SSLContext.load_cert_chain() now accepts a password argument
+ to be used if the private key is encrypted. Patch by Adam Simpkins.
+
+- Issue #11657: Fix sending file descriptors over 255 over a multiprocessing
+ Pipe.
+
+- Issue #12811: tabnanny.check() now promptly closes checked files. Patch by
+ Anthony Briggs.
+
+- Issue #6560: The sendmsg/recvmsg API is now exposed by the socket module
+ when provided by the underlying platform, supporting processing of
+ ancillary data in pure Python code. Patch by David Watson and Heiko Wundram.
+
+- Issue #12326: On Linux, sys.platform doesn't contain the major version
+ anymore. It is now always 'linux', instead of 'linux2' or 'linux3' depending
+ on the Linux version used to build Python.
+
+- Issue #12213: Fix a buffering bug with interleaved reads and writes that
+ could appear on BufferedRandom streams.
+
+- Issue #12778: Reduce memory consumption when JSON-encoding a large
+ container of many small objects.
+
+- Issue #12650: Fix a race condition where a subprocess.Popen could leak
+ resources (FD/zombie) when killed at the wrong time.
+
+- Issue #12744: Fix inefficient representation of integers between 2**31 and
+ 2**63 on systems with a 64-bit C "long".
+
+- Issue #12646: Add an 'eof' attribute to zlib.Decompress, to make it easier to
+ detect truncated input streams.
+
